Displays GLSL fragment shaders as a website background. Supports offscreen buffers and floating point textures on almost any browser and hardware. Compatible with Shadertoy.
-
Updated
Jun 6, 2023 - JavaScript
Displays GLSL fragment shaders as a website background. Supports offscreen buffers and floating point textures on almost any browser and hardware. Compatible with Shadertoy.
Preview and Render ShaderToy Effects with any video as the background channel | Code Editor
node.js script which converts shaders from shadertoy to flixel (openfl). Web version exists too!
A screensaver for Windows that can run Shadertoy shaders locally with little to no modification.
Unofficial ShaderToy live viewer
Convert SDFs to triangle meshes using wgpu and dual contouring
Easy GPU programming for Javascript, Python, Swift, and Kotlin written in Rust.
Examples (OpenGL and GLSL shaders) and complete OpenGL installation with w64devkit development kit, glad and glfw3 binaries and Ninja building tool for Windows 64 C/C++
A simple shader that demonstrates the use of polar coordinates. Deploys to GitHub Pages when pushed to the main branch.
This repo is a template for rendering your shadetoy projects in a browser. Deploy to Github Pages by pushing to gh-pages branch.
Add a description, image, and links to the shadertoy-compatibility topic page so that developers can more easily learn about it.
To associate your repository with the shadertoy-compatibility topic, visit your repo's landing page and select "manage topics."